[0001] This utility model relates to the field of installation structure technology, and in particular to a quick-installation device for preventing loosening of automotive interior clips. Background Technology
[0002] In the assembly process of automotive interior trim, interior trim clips play a crucial role, and their installation effectiveness directly affects the stability of the trim. Traditional automotive interior trim clip installation is cumbersome and complex. Some clips use threaded connections to connect the interior trim panels to the body panels, requiring tapping threads on the sheet metal holes, the mounting holes on the interior trim panels, and the fasteners themselves. This results in high mold costs and an extremely complex manufacturing process. During assembly, tools are needed to tighten the fasteners. However, a car's interior trim panels and body panels often have numerous mounting holes; tightening each fastener individually with tools is extremely inefficient and significantly increases labor costs.
[0003] Over time, the clips may loosen or even fall off due to vibrations, bumps, and minor collisions during vehicle operation. Additionally, the interior trim may shift due to a lack of cushioning, further loosening the connection between the trim and the clips. Utility Model Content

[0005] The technical solution adopted by this utility model to solve its technical problem is: a quick-installation device for preventing loosening of automotive interior clips, including a plug-in end, a connecting end, a limiting part, and a buffer part. The plug-in end and the connecting end are wedge-shaped. The plug-in end has a first tip, and the connecting end has a second tip. The tips of the plug-in end and the connecting end are fixedly connected to each other to form a fixing part. The fixing part is hollow and has an opening along the second tip of the connecting end. The limiting part is provided on both sides of the opening of the connecting end. The buffer part is formed by extending and bending the limiting part on one side of the connecting end to the opening of the connecting end. The plug-in end, the connecting end, the limiting part, and the buffer part are fixed integrally.

[0035] Implementation Case 3:
[0036] This embodiment is a further improvement on Embodiment 1 and Embodiment 2. The improved solution includes that the anti-loosening quick installation device also includes a limiting member 7. The limiting member 7 is located at the opening of the connecting end 2. The limiting member 7 is provided with a limiting seat 71 and a rod 72. The rod 72 has a third tip 73, which cooperates with the opening of the connecting end 2.
[0037] Furthermore, the third tip 73 is also provided with a locking block 8, which is disposed inside the connecting end 2. The locking block 8 is connected to the third tip 73 through a connecting piece, and the width of the locking block 8 is greater than the opening width of the connecting end 2.
[0038] Furthermore, the bottom width of the third tip 73 is greater than the opening width of the connecting end 2.
[0039] The limiting member 7 is designed so that the fixed part formed by the wedge-shaped insertion end 1 and the connecting end 2 can be inserted into the pre-reserved mounting hole in the car. The maximum width of the fixed part is slightly larger than the width of the mounting hole, so that the fixed part cannot be pulled out of the mounting hole. The side of the connecting end 2 and the mounting hole still have a large displacement space. By pressing the mounting piece 4, the mounting piece 4 abuts against the limiting seat 71, so that the third tip 73 enters the inside of the fixed part. This allows the limiting member 7 to be inserted into the inside of the connecting end 2 along the opening of the connecting end 2, thus expanding the opening of the connecting end 2 and restricting the displacement space of the connecting end 2. A locking block 8 is set at the third tip 73. After the limiting member 7 is inserted into the fixed part from the side, the locking block 8 can prevent the limiting member 7 from coming out to a certain extent.
